Only # with the 2.6 module loader, there's no way to find out where the various # sections in the module image ended up, so you can't do much. This patch # attempts to fix that by adding a "sections" subdirectory to every module's # entry in /sys/module; each attribute in that directory associates a # beginning address with the section name. Those attributes can be used by a # a simple script to generate an add-symbol-file command for gdb, something # like: # # #!/bin/bash # # # # gdbline module image # # # # Outputs an add-symbol-file line suitable for pasting into gdb to examine # # a loaded module. # # # cd /sys/module/$1/sections # echo -n add-symbol-file $2 `/bin/cat .text` # # for section in .[a-z]* *; do # if [ $section != ".text" ]; then # echo " \\" # echo -n " -s" $section `/bin/cat $section` # fi # done # echo # # Currently, this feature is absent if CONFIG_KALLSYMS is not set. I do # wonder if CONFIG_DEBUG_INFO might not be a better choice, now that I think # about it.
